What is Professional Wood Repair?
Professional wood repair is a broad term that’s used to describe any professional wood repair, restoration, or replacement. Wood requires repair and maintenance to extend the life of the object, therefore, allowing its value to remain steady or increase instead of decreasing.
Professional wood repair can include:
- Furniture
- Finish Carpentry Wood Work
- Any object made from wood or containing wood
Repairs can be necessary over time if objects have been moved or damaged. Wooden objects might need restoration to bring them back to their former glory for many reasons including water damage or heavy wear and tear. In some cases it might need maintenance such as oiling the wood, to maintain its quality and value.

Who Does Wood Repair?
Wood repair is a more specialized type of carpentry. You should go to someone who has a long history and extensive experience with wood restoration and repairs.
Find someone in your area who has an impressive portfolio, the best reviews, and an eye for your type of item. Flooring restoration isn’t the same as furniture restoration, and you’re looking for specialists.
